1. Manufacturing & Industrial Automation

Industry Overview

Manufacturing is a critical pillar of Singapore’s economy, contributing significantly to GDP and employment. The sector includes key industries such as electronics, precision engineering, and biomedical manufacturing. As the country transitions towards Industry 4.0, automation and smart factory technologies are becoming essential for maintaining global competitiveness. Singapore’s Economic Development Board (EDB) has been actively promoting the adoption of smart manufacturing through initiatives like the Smart Industry Readiness Index.

How Wireless Monitoring is Applied

  • IoT sensors for predictive maintenance of machinery, reducing unplanned downtime.
  • Real-time monitoring of equipment performance, allowing operators to optimize efficiency.
  • Energy consumption tracking to help factories meet sustainability goals.
  • Automated alerts for abnormal equipment behavior, preventing costly malfunctions.

Key Benefits

  • Increased Efficiency: Wireless monitoring minimizes manual inspections and ensures continuous performance tracking.
  • Cost Savings: Predictive maintenance reduces repair costs and prolongs equipment lifespan.
  • Regulatory Compliance: Automated reporting ensures adherence to industry regulations and safety standards.
  • Sustainability: Optimized energy use helps businesses align with Singapore’s Green Plan 2030 goals.

Singapore-Specific Example

Many advanced manufacturing facilities in Singapore, such as those in the semiconductor sector, utilize wireless monitoring to enhance production efficiency. Companies implementing predictive maintenance strategies have reported reduced downtime and improved operational efficiency. For example, a leading electronics manufacturer in Singapore reduced its maintenance costs by 30% after integrating wireless monitoring into its factory operations.

2. Healthcare & Elderly Care

Industry Overview

Singapore’s healthcare system is renowned for its efficiency, but with an aging population, the demand for smart healthcare solutions is increasing. By 2030, it is estimated that one in four Singaporeans will be aged 65 or older, leading to greater pressure on healthcare infrastructure. Wireless monitoring plays a crucial role in improving patient care and hospital operations.

How Wireless Monitoring is Applied

  • Remote patient monitoring allows doctors to track vital signs and chronic conditions in real time.
  • Asset tracking ensures that essential medical equipment is always available where needed.
  • Environmental monitoring helps maintain optimal storage conditions for pharmaceuticals and vaccines.
  • Smart wearables provide continuous health data for elderly patients, reducing the need for hospital visits.

Key Benefits

  • Enhanced Patient Care: Wireless monitoring supports early detection of health issues, leading to better patient outcomes.
  • Operational Efficiency: Tracking medical assets reduces loss and ensures timely availability of essential equipment.
  • Compliance & Safety: Maintaining proper environmental conditions ensures regulatory adherence.
  • Reduced Healthcare Burden: Remote monitoring decreases hospital congestion and allows for proactive care.

Singapore-Specific Example

Several Singaporean hospitals have implemented remote patient monitoring programs, allowing doctors to track patients’ vitals in real time. This has been particularly beneficial for managing chronic conditions like diabetes and hypertension. Additionally, Singapore’s National Healthcare Group has explored IoT-enabled asset tracking to optimize hospital operations and improve patient flow.

3. Smart Cities & Infrastructure

Industry Overview

Singapore’s Smart Nation initiative prioritizes intelligent infrastructure and urban management. Wireless monitoring plays a key role in optimizing city operations, enhancing public safety, and ensuring environmental sustainability.

How Wireless Monitoring is Applied

  • Smart traffic management systems reduce congestion and improve road efficiency.
  • Air quality and noise pollution monitoring ensure environmental standards are met.
  • Flood detection and drainage system monitoring help prevent water-related disasters.
  • Smart lighting systems adjust brightness based on real-time conditions, optimizing energy use.

Key Benefits

  • Improved Urban Planning: Real-time data enhances public transport efficiency and reduces congestion.
  • Environmental Protection: Wireless monitoring helps track pollution levels and maintain compliance with environmental regulations.
  • Public Safety: Early warning systems prevent flooding and other hazards.
  • Energy Savings: Smart infrastructure reduces waste and supports Singapore’s sustainability efforts.

Singapore-Specific Example

Singapore’s Land Transport Authority (LTA) has integrated smart traffic management systems using wireless sensors to monitor and optimize road conditions. These systems have led to significant reductions in congestion and improved public transport efficiency.

4. Construction & Building Management

Industry Overview

Singapore’s construction industry is evolving with smart technologies to enhance safety and efficiency. Wireless monitoring solutions are critical for ensuring compliance with safety regulations and optimizing building operations.

How Wireless Monitoring is Applied

  • Structural health monitoring detects building stress and potential weaknesses.
  • Worker safety monitoring utilizes wearable devices for real-time tracking.
  • Smart HVAC systems optimize energy consumption in commercial buildings.
  • Automated water leak detection prevents damage and reduces maintenance costs.

Key Benefits

  • Enhanced Safety: Real-time alerts help prevent structural failures and workplace accidents.
  • Energy Efficiency: Smart monitoring reduces energy waste and lowers operational costs.
  • Regulatory Compliance: Wireless solutions ensure compliance with BCA safety standards.
  • Cost Reduction: Predictive maintenance minimizes unexpected repairs and downtime.

Singapore-Specific Example

High-rise projects in Singapore have adopted wireless monitoring for real-time structural health analysis, ensuring compliance with Building and Construction Authority (BCA) regulations. For instance, some skyscrapers in Marina Bay have incorporated IoT-based monitoring systems for early fault detection.

5. Logistics & Supply Chain

Industry Overview

Singapore is a global logistics hub, and efficient supply chain management is crucial for businesses operating in this sector. Wireless monitoring ensures the seamless movement of goods while maintaining quality and compliance.

How Wireless Monitoring is Applied

  • Cold chain monitoring ensures optimal conditions for perishable goods.
  • GPS-enabled fleet tracking provides real-time location and status updates.
  • Automated inventory tracking enhances warehouse efficiency.
  • RFID sensors help reduce product loss and improve security.

Key Benefits

  • Supply Chain Transparency: Real-time tracking ensures better decision-making and accountability.
  • Reduced Losses: Wireless monitoring prevents spoilage, theft, and mismanagement.
  • Regulatory Compliance: Ensures products meet stringent safety and quality regulations.
  • Operational Efficiency: Automating inventory management minimizes errors and enhances productivity.
